I can use the Android Client and log in as long as I stay on the home network.  Once I leave the home network it requires new sign in credentials.  I can't get anything to work.  What are the proper ones.

I am guessing it is probably not related to login but just the fact that the app cannot reach your server when away from home. so you might need to check your port forwarding to open it up.

OK sorry I was sure there was a section there regarding port forwarding, anyway what you need to do is set your router to forward port 8096 to the local IP address of the device that emby server is running on

Okz im having the same issue. Im pretty sure that port isnt forwarded on my router. Are there any reason emby doesnt use upnp like what plex does? From what i understand, with plex, as soon as you sign in to myplex, the 32400 port gets auto forwarded. Please correct me if im wrong :)

We do that as well but it doesn't work with every router model. the only guarantee is setup port forwarding.
